Genetically Influenced
Traits or characteristics that are shaped in part by an individual's genetic makeup.
Metabolic Rate
The rate at which the body uses energy to maintain basic life functions such as breathing, circulation, and cell production.
Set Point Theory
A theory suggesting that an individual's body weight is maintained around a biologically predetermined point, making significant long-term weight change difficult.
Bulimia Nervosa
An eating disorder characterized by episodes of binge eating followed by compensatory behaviors, such as self-induced vomiting, to prevent weight gain.
